
Susan Electricals India Ltd Reports 254% Revenue Growth in Q1 FY27; Order Book Visibility Nears ₹292 Crore
Susan Electricals India Limited delivered a robust operational performance during the first quarter of fiscal year 2027 (Q1 FY27). The company reported significant growth, driven by strong order execution, expanding customer relationships, and enhanced manufacturing capabilities.The results underscore the demand for aluminium conductors, wires, cables, and allied electrical products in the market. Susan Electricals has maintained a healthy business pipeline and demonstrated committed focus on operational excellence following its listing on the BSE SME Platform on June 18, 2026.
Financial Performance Snapshot
Susan Electricals reported substantial revenue growth in Q1 FY27. The company’s financial performance is detailed below:| Metric | Q1 FY27 | Q1 FY26 | Year-on-Year Growth |
|---|---|---|---|
| Revenue | ₹95.36 Crore | ₹26.94 Crore | 254.06% |
Strong Order Visibility Drives Future Revenue
The company’s order book provides strong visibility for sustained business growth, with total order visibility amounting to ₹292 crore.Key components of the order book are:
- Total Order Visibility: ₹292 Crore
- Unexecuted Order Book: ₹142.39 Crore
- Active Order Pipeline: ₹150 Crore
The unexecuted order book of ₹142.39 crore is anticipated to be executed over the next three months, offering strong near-term revenue visibility. This level of order visibility stands at over 3 times the Q1 FY27 revenue.
Key Operational Highlights and Future Strategy
Management highlighted several key developments during Q1 FY27:- Capacity Expansion: Capacity expansion for LT & HT Cables is currently underway. The annual manufacturing capacity is set to increase from 7,500 km to 12,000 km to accommodate rising market demand.
- Market Focus: The company plans to accelerate the empanelment of its products with major PSUs and leading power infrastructure companies to unlock new business opportunities.
- Growth Drivers: Susan Electricals aims to capitalize on industry tailwinds generated by railway electrification, defence infrastructure, grid modernization, and expanding power transmission and distribution networks.
- Business Expansion: Future strategies include broadening market presence through strengthening distribution channels and increasing penetration across government, institutional, EPC, and private sector markets. The company will also concentrate on expanding high-value electrical products to improve competitiveness.
